The Perfect Snorkeling Destination: Molokini Crater

Discover the beauty of Molokini Crater, a partially submerged volcanic caldera that has become a mecca for snorkelers. Its crescent shape provides a natural barrier, protecting the inner reef from strong ocean currents and ensuring excellent visibility. The clear, turquoise waters of the crater allow you to see up to 150 feet below the surface, offering a breathtaking view of the underwater world.

As you descend into the depths of the crater, you’ll be greeted by a kaleidoscope of colors. The coral formations that line the walls of the crater are home to a vast array of marine life, including schools of vibrant tropical fish, elusive eels, and graceful sea turtles. Swim alongside these fascinating creatures as they navigate through the coral gardens, creating a truly immersive experience.

Exploring Turtle Arches: A Snorkeler’s Paradise

Continue your adventure at Turtle Arches, a renowned snorkeling spot famous for its resident population of Hawaiian green sea turtles. This underwater wonderland features a series of arches and caves adorned with colorful corals, creating the perfect habitat for these majestic creatures. Snorkel alongside these gentle giants and witness their grace and beauty firsthand.

The Hawaiian green sea turtles, known as “honu” in the local language, are considered sacred creatures in Hawaiian culture. These ancient reptiles can grow up to four feet long and weigh over 400 pounds, making them an impressive sight to behold. As you glide through the water, observe their graceful movements as they navigate through the arches and caves, seeking nourishment and shelter.

Choosing the Right Snorkeling Gear

Snorkeling gear is essential for a comfortable and enjoyable experience in the water. Our guides will provide you with high-quality equipment, including a mask, snorkel, fins, and a flotation device. It’s important to choose gear that fits properly and allows for easy breathing and clear vision.

The mask should create a watertight seal around your face, ensuring that water doesn’t enter. The snorkel should have a comfortable mouthpiece and a purge valve to easily expel any water that enters. Fins should fit snugly but not be too tight, allowing for efficient propulsion through the water. And the flotation device, such as a life jacket or snorkel vest, provides added safety and buoyancy.
